Web3 COLD STORAGE/COLD-CHAIN 3.1 General conditions for all types of cold storage An increasing number of medicinal products require controlled storage and transportation conditions of between 2°C and 8°C. Such medicinal products must be maintained within the narrow temperature range above freezing point throughout the distribution chain. The how many nasa astronauts are active https://reflexone.net

WebBy law, raw meat must be kept frozen at a minimum of -18℃ in order to prevent the growth of harmful bacteria and protect consumers from illness. This is just a minimum; anything warmer than this and the meat would not be safe to sell. Web15 Feb 2024 · The cold chain product storage temperature ranges are different for every type of cold chain product. Make sure you know these cold chain product storage temperature ranges: Deep freeze: -18.4 to -22 o F (-28 to -30 o C) for seafood and some meat. Frozen: 3.1 to -4 o F (-16 to -20 o C) for meat and some produce. WebOther articles where cold storage is discussed: fish processing: Cold storage: Once fish is frozen, it must be stored at a constant temperature of −23 °C (−10 °F) or below in order to maintain a long shelf life and ensure quality. WebCold storage (temperatures 32 to 36°F). Cool storage (temperatures 40 to 55°F). Warmer storage (temperatures 55 to 60°F for sweet potatoes, squash, pumpkins or similar crops). A recording thermometer can be helpful in determining whether storage facilities are maintaining ideal conditions and are not fluctuating. Web20 Jul 2024 · Cold storage warehousing generally falls into two categories, dictated by the temperature: Refrigerated, with the controlled temperature at 0 to 10 °C. Frozen, with the controlled temperature at -30 to 0°C. Each has a different purpose.
